了解Android游戏开发的魅力
随着智能手机的普及,Android游戏市场日益繁荣。学会Android游戏开发,不仅能让你在业余时间享受编程的乐趣,更有可能让你打造出爆款游戏,赚取丰厚回报。在这篇文章中,我们将从入门到精通,一步步教你如何进入这个充满创意和挑战的世界。
入门篇:Android游戏开发基础知识
1. 熟悉Android平台
首先,你需要了解Android平台的基本概念。Android是由Google开发的移动操作系统,基于Linux内核。它拥有庞大的用户群体和丰富的应用生态系统。
2. 学习Java或Kotlin编程语言
Android游戏开发主要使用Java或Kotlin编程语言。Java语言历史悠久,成熟稳定;而Kotlin作为一种现代编程语言,具有简洁、安全、互操作性强等特点。建议初学者先从Java开始学习,待有一定基础后,再尝试掌握Kotlin。
3. 熟悉Android Studio开发环境
Android Studio是Google官方推出的Android开发工具,集成了代码编辑、调试、性能分析等功能。熟练使用Android Studio,将大大提高你的开发效率。
4. 了解游戏开发框架
市面上有许多游戏开发框架,如Cocos2d-x、Unity、Unreal Engine等。这些框架提供了丰富的游戏开发资源和工具,可以让你更轻松地实现游戏功能。
进阶篇:Android游戏开发技巧
1. 游戏引擎的选择
选择合适的游戏引擎对游戏开发至关重要。Unity和Unreal Engine都是优秀的游戏引擎,它们分别适用于2D和3D游戏开发。根据你的项目需求,选择合适的引擎,可以让你事半功倍。
2. 游戏画面与音效设计
游戏画面和音效是吸引玩家的关键因素。学习如何运用Unity或Unreal Engine等引擎的图形渲染和音效处理功能,让你的游戏更具吸引力。
3. 游戏逻辑与交互设计
游戏逻辑和交互设计是游戏的核心。学习如何编写高效的代码,实现游戏规则和交互功能,让你的游戏更具可玩性。
精通篇:打造爆款游戏的秘诀
1. 市场调研
在开发游戏之前,进行充分的市场调研至关重要。了解目标用户群体、竞争对手的产品特点,有助于你制定合理的游戏策略。
2. 精准定位
根据市场调研结果,确定你的游戏类型、题材和目标用户群体。精准定位有助于你打造出符合用户需求的游戏。
3. 创意与品质并重
在游戏开发过程中,既要注重创意,又要保证游戏品质。一个充满创意且品质上乘的游戏,更容易吸引玩家,成为爆款。
4. 持续优化与迭代
游戏上线后,持续优化和迭代是保持游戏活力的关键。关注用户反馈,不断调整游戏内容和玩法,让你的游戏在激烈的市场竞争中脱颖而出。
总结
学会Android游戏开发,不仅是一项技能,更是一种生活态度。在这个充满创意和挑战的世界里,你将不断成长,解锁无限可能。相信自己,勇敢尝试,你也能打造出属于自己的爆款游戏!
